What are the key elements to consider when creating a chain logo for a blockchain-based token?
Bandaru BhargaviMay 01, 2023 · 3 years ago5 answers
When creating a chain logo for a blockchain-based token, what are the important factors to take into account? How can the logo effectively represent the token's blockchain technology and convey its unique features?
5 answers
- Azril TaufaniFeb 04, 2023 · 3 years agoWhen designing a chain logo for a blockchain-based token, it's crucial to consider several key elements. Firstly, the logo should reflect the token's blockchain technology by incorporating elements such as chains, blocks, or cryptographic symbols. This helps to visually communicate the token's association with blockchain and creates a sense of trust and authenticity. Additionally, the logo should be unique and distinguishable, ensuring that it stands out among other tokens in the market. It should also be scalable and adaptable to different sizes and formats, allowing for easy usage across various platforms and mediums. Lastly, the color scheme and typography should align with the token's brand identity and convey its core values. By carefully considering these elements, a well-designed chain logo can effectively represent a blockchain-based token and leave a lasting impression on its audience.
